When people look into revision rhinoplasty, many do so because contracture has occurred.

What is nasal contracture? After rhinoplasty, if an implant is recognized as a foreign material in the body and inflammation occurs but is left untreated in the early stages, excessive scar tissue can form inside, causing the nose to become stiff and contract.

Even if the nose is contracting, if there is no discomfort and it is left alone, the implant may protrude through the thin skin at the tip of the nose or cause necrosis, so it is important to improve it early.

Revision Rhinoplasty Review: A Choice You Won’t Regret image 7

When an implant is inserted into the nose, the body may recognize it as a foreign material and inflammation can occur.

Autologous cartilage also carries a low probability, but contracture can occur if the body recognizes it as a foreign material.

Because symptoms of a contracted nose do not resolve naturally and require implant removal or inflammation treatment, it is recommended that you consult a specialist if symptoms appear.

The structure of the nose is complex, making rhinoplasty itself a highly difficult procedure, but contracted-nose revision rhinoplasty involves the additional problems of inflammation and contracture.

Therefore, it should be performed at a place where the above issues can be properly checked.
